AWS A5.18 Classification

AWS A5.18 is an American Welding Society (AWS) specification that classifies consumable carbon steel electrodes and rods specifically designed for Gas Shielded Arc Welding (GSAW) processes. Here’s an overview of key information regarding AWS A5.18 classification:

Application: This specification focuses on consumable electrodes and rods used for welding carbon steels using GSAW processes. These processes utilize inert or semi-inert gases to shield the molten weld pool from atmospheric contamination. Common GSAW processes include Gas Metal Arc Welding (GMAW), also known as MIG welding, and Flux-Cored Arc Welding (FCAW).

Classification System: AWS A5.18 employs a coding system to classify electrodes and rods based on their chemical composition and mechanical properties of the weld metal they produce. This classification helps in selecting the most suitable consumable for specific carbon steel GSAW applications.
